What is Bing Chat Enterprise?
Bing Chat Enterprise is Microsoft’s AI-powered chat interface that integrates with the Bing search engine and Microsoft 365 ecosystem. Unlike the consumer version, it offers enhanced data protection, compliance, and administrative controls suitable for enterprises and educational institutions. The tool combines natural language understanding, contextual search, and document comprehension to answer complex queries, summarize documents, and generate insights. For education, it serves as a virtual assistant that can help students research topics, teachers prepare lesson plans, and administrators streamline workflows.
Core Features for Education
AI-Powered Search with Contextual Understanding
Bing Chat Enterprise understands natural language queries, allowing users to ask questions as if speaking to a human tutor. For example, a student can ask, “Explain the causes of World War I and compare them with modern geopolitical conflicts?” The AI retrieves relevant information from the web and internal documents, then synthesizes a coherent answer with citations. This feature accelerates research and promotes deeper understanding.
Document Analysis and Summarization
Educators and students often deal with lengthy PDFs, research papers, or textbooks. Bing Chat Enterprise can upload and analyze these documents, extracting key points, generating summaries, and answering specific questions about the content. For instance, a teacher can upload a 50-page curriculum guide and ask, “What are the main learning objectives for Grade 10 biology?” The tool instantly provides a concise summary. This saves hours of manual reading and enables personalized learning paths.
Generative AI for Content Creation
Bing Chat Enterprise can create educational content such as quizzes, study guides, lesson outlines, and even essay drafts. By specifying grade level and subject, teachers can request age-appropriate materials. For example, “Generate a 10-question multiple-choice quiz on photosynthesis for 9th graders, with answers.” The AI produces ready-to-use content that can be customized further.
Integration with Microsoft 365
Since Bing Chat Enterprise is deeply integrated with Microsoft 365 (Word, Excel, Teams, SharePoint), educators can use it directly within their workflow. A teacher in Teams can ask the AI to summarize a chat discussion, or a student in Word can ask for suggestions to improve an essay. This seamless integration reduces context switching and enhances productivity.

How to Get Started with Bing Chat Enterprise
Institutions using Microsoft 365 A3 or A5 plans (Education SKUs) automatically have access to Bing Chat Enterprise. Users can access it through Bing.com, the Microsoft Edge sidebar, or via the Bing Chat app. To maximize its educational potential:
- Enable the feature in the Microsoft 365 Admin Center under “Bing Chat Enterprise settings.”
- Train faculty and students on ethical AI use and proper query formulation.
- Encourage teachers to integrate it into lesson plans for assignments, research projects, and study groups.
- Monitor usage through Microsoft’s compliance dashboard to ensure safe and responsible use.
Limitations and Considerations
While powerful, Bing Chat Enterprise is not without limits. It may occasionally generate inaccurate or biased information, so critical thinking and fact-checking remain essential. Also, it requires a stable internet connection and Microsoft 365 subscription. However, Microsoft continuously updates the AI model, improving accuracy and safety over time.
